2025 Soccer Summer Camp Information

Join us for our Summer Soccer Camp in Kendall running from Monday to Friday for 9 weeks at OTP Killian Soccer Complex for boys and girls ages 4-15 (born between 2021-2009).  This camp will be heavily focused on teaching, repeating, and practicing the technical skills of dribbling, passing, receiving, shooting, and finishing to improve their game in a no-pressure environment. 

We will practice our technical ability with drills specifically designed to develop all components of every player's game. We intend on learning, challenging each other, and having a ton of fun while on the pitch!

Camp is COED and limited in spots. Players are divided into age-appropriate groups and experience levels. This is the perfect camp for both new and competitive soccer players. The format is 2 morning technical sessions, and afternoon 4v4/5v5/6v6 games. While we will ensure a minimum of 1,000 touches per player per week, we will also provide a lot of fun! Camp will host weekly activities that will make the summer camp unforgettable.

Camp Structure

Q: What will my child learn at camp?
A: Campers will build technical skills through repetition and challenging for mastery through fun technical development games. Players will weekly work on ball mastery/skills, dribbling, passing/receiving, shooting/finishing. We will emphasize the development of both feet and will provide tactical and individual development through small sided scrimmages.
